    There is no doubt where the biggest fixture in Portugal is taking place this week as FC Porto travel to the Estádio do Sport Lisboa e Benfica needing a point to clinch the Primeira title.

    The hosts begin the weekend in third place on 71 points while the visitors are top of the league on 85 points, 6 points clear of second place Sporting Club.

    SL Benfica come into the match on the back of a 1-0 win at Marítimo last weekend. The only goal of the game was scored in the second minute and with Marítimo reduced to 10 men just before the interval, SL Benfica held on to take maximum points.

    The result means SL Benfica are undefeated in their last 5 games in all competitions. They have defeated Belenenses at home in the Primeira Liga plus recorded an excellent 2-0 win at Sporting Club. However, in their previous home league fixture, Benfica were held to a 0-0 draw by Famalicão, which was a disappointing result.

    Trends show, in all of their 6 most recent home matches in the Primeira Liga, there have been no losses for SL Benfica. They have won 4 of those 6 fixtures and both teams have scored in 3 of their last 4 home league matches.

    FC Porto make the trip to the Estádio do Sport Lisboa e Benfica having previously beat Vizela 4-2 at home in the Primeira Liga. The score was 2-1 in favour of FC Porto at half-time but Vizela equalised shortly after the break. FC Porto did not take long to re-establish their lead and added a fourth goal with 3 minutes of the game remaining.

    That result means FC Porto have won 6 of their last 7 games in all competitions. They have lost only 1 of their 9 most recent matches but the defeat did come in their latest away league game at Sporting Braga.

    Away form in the Primeira Liga shows FC Porto have won 12 of their last 13 away league matches, which is a fantastic record.

    Trends show they have kept 4 clean sheets in their last 6 away Primeira Liga games and have seen under 2.5 goals scored in each of their last 3 on the road. In addition, there have been under 2.5 goals scored in FC Porto's last 5 away league games against SL Benfica.

    Team news and SL Benfica could be without Rafa Silva and Lucas Verissimo but both are hoping to return to action before the end of the season.

    FC Porto travel without Wilson Manafá who has a muscle problem. Bruno Costa and Andrés Mateus Uribe are doubts but both could make the squad.
